One thing in common between "Linux is hard" and "Mastodon UX sucks" is that there's a tension between centralized institutions making choices on your behalf and having to make those choices yourself.
That's not to trivialize --- those kinds of choices can be quite hard to make if you're not either an expert or in a community that benefits from expertise. Centralized decisions include some awful power dynamics, but also can genuinely remove some burdens.
